TVCC Softball Opens East Region Competition at Home

TVCC Softball Opens East Region Competition at Home

[Ontario, OR] – The Treasure Valley Community College Softball team hosted North Idaho and Spokane on March 15th and 16th, just one week after going 3-1 at the NWAC Pre-Season Tournament held in Pasco, WA. North Idaho was the NWAC #1 seed coming into the matchup, and they proved it. The Chukars were unable to take a game from the Cardinals, losing 11-0 and 15-4. Chukar pitchers Shaylee Burraston, Halle Leavitt, and Madyson Arellano combined for 4 strikeouts on the day. Madison Van Sickle hit a home run in game two, and recorded 4 RBI's.

On Saturday, the Chukars got back in the win column after a defense-dominant 4-3 win. Halle Leavitt pitched 8.0 innings, striking out 6 batters. Shay McDaniel and Keysha McKean each hit home runs, and Leia Jenkins stole two bases. Game two against the Sasquatch was also back-and-forth, but did not go in favor of the Chukars, as they fell 9-8. Keysha McKean hit a second home run on the day, while Madison Van Sickle knocked two 2-base hits, while Mylee Milne and Shaylee Burraston each recorded a 2-base hit. Shay McDaniel stole two bases, while Leia Jenkins and Van Sickle each stole one. Burraston and Van Sickle combined for 5 strikeouts in the loss.

Treasure Valley Softball will be back in action on March 19th as they host the Golden Eagles of Southern Idaho in a doubleheader, then they will head to Yakima Valley College on March 22nd to continue East Region play. The Chukars currently sit 1-3 in region play, while Yakima also sits 1-3.
